Description
The house flagship wine is the finest expression of the Capalbio terroir; this cuvée of Cabernet Franc,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ot and Petit Verdot combines the best locations of our winery. Uncompromising quality control begins in the vineyard with patient care of the vines, rigorous selection during the harvest, and meticulous attention to the terroir during cuveéing. Careful work in the cellar enhances Nature’s gifts. Production quantities are naturally limited; Monteverro’s velvety texture, distinctive complexity, and striking, multi-faceted bouquet are the result of each individual phase of the production process.
The 2017 harvest gave birth to a large and full of perfumes Monteverro, so much so that it seems to open the doors of a Mediterranean garden rocked by the sea breeze.
Tasting Notes
Color: Dark ruby with touches of red velvet on the rim.
On the nose: Complex and elegant to the nose with dark fruits like black cherries and blueberries and hints of white truffles evolving on black olive and dark chocolate.
On the plate: Dense and silky entrance evolving on a beautifully fresh and layered mid palate with touches of cassis, plum, sundried tomatoes, eucalyptus and tobacco lingering on velvety tannins.
Vinification
Winemaking: Each lot fermented separately Fermentation in stainless steel and barrel Natural fermentations; 100% gravity; Punch downs by hand
Aging: 24 months in French oak barrels with 80% new oak
Bottling: No fining, no filtering
Vineyard
Soil: Clay and limestone with eroded stones
Plantation: 7,575 vines/ha oriented north/south
Harvest: Hand picking and harvest date adapted to each section of a parcel
